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
955539 6140325 66 87227028594
1447 504757628
1447 504757628
9238489040 74300725730 82 564605 064
All about undefined
Interested in learning more?
1447 504757628
9238489040 74300725730 82 564605 064
See more
068 02156 22539
795 60 005
See more
40600040 3773417074
03 983912820 71 642
See more